Slackware
Apart from the man hell-bent on distributing the essence of a linux operating system, concerned with the security of any and every package that ships with the OS, the proverbial roots of all things slackware... There's a method to the slackware madness~
To me slackware is simplicty at its finest. No 'goo' of an OS oozing from every orifice screaming exploite-me -- The quintessential of being the finest grade like a top shelf premium purple labled liqueur, Slackware wins 10-fold over every other linux distribution.
Not because it's pretty, because it simply works. I can remember many times I have experimented with random distributions, only to return to the only one I find explicitly worthy of being whatever I want it to be, and do whatever I want it to do.
In the end, it's all about what you want.. I want control over my OS in every aspect, I have that in every way shape and form. There's other decent linux distros gentoo, debian, heh I can't think of any more.
To me simplicity is integrity, integrity is key in the digital world and a team of people more concentrated on that in-lieu of, "How big can we get" means a world of difference.
Just my thoughts :>
Comments
-
I agree with you, I've tried using many other distros for various tasks and most end with frustration and me switching to Slackware. The simplicity of the configurations and options is what makes it the champ in my house.
As a remark to the Ubutnu camp, I do have a partition running Ubuntu, it was setup because installing games for my son is easier in Ubutnu. That partition is only used and administered by my 8 year-old son, nothing serious is run on it because I don't feel it is stable enough to hold my real data.
I am currently setting up a fully updated minimal Slackware-12.2 installation in a headless box to host an ftp server for backups and to use as a PXE server for OS installations (Slackware, Ubuntu, Debian, etc..) and administration utilities for my LUG meetings. I first started by following guides for other distros, but the methods were needlessly complicated so I went to the simple solution.0 -
QFT
Just out of general curiosity, what the hell is QFT?
I realize there are multiple definitions for almost every acronym
- Just rather curious on yours0 -
mfillpot wrote:As a remark to the Ubutnu camp, I do have a partition running Ubuntu, it was setup because installing games for my son is easier in Ubutnu. That partition is only used and administered by my 8 year-old son, nothing serious is run on it because I don't feel it is stable enough to hold my real data.
Honestly, I know nothing about Ubuntu other than it's another flavor of a host of flavors of linux all crunched together. I have no real issues with it.. I just hate people defining linux with that junk at the core. God bless the clone-age.
also; Not smashing on it -- it sounds like an excellent distro to get an idea of what linux is -- I'm going to highly emphasize on the word, 'idea'. Have a good one~0 -
I'm qurious about Slackware because I have from the lines of the IRC heard that you have to satisfy the dependencies of the applications you install yourself. I laughed when I heard this thinking that no modern distribution could behave in this way. But then I tried out Slax on my USB memory and was suprised that I actually had to satisfy the dependencies of the modules I installed myself. Slax is derived from Slackware so now I'm aking to ask.
Is it really so that the package mananger doesn't satisfy the dependencies of an application when installed?0 -
Rovanion wrote:Is it really so that the package mananger doesn't satisfy the dependencies of an application when installed?
You are correct that Slackware does not resolve dependancies, and for your information it also does not have an official repo utility similar to apt or yum.
Package managment is more difficult with slackware because you have to manually install packages in which many applications are not available pre-packaged. However without the web retrieval and dependancy resolution the administrator has more fine grained control over the installed applications because they are familiar with every component on the system and any startup errors that may occur.
I personally detest dependancy auto-resolution for the following reasons:
[ul]
[li]There will always be issues with the version numbers of the dependancies [/li]
[li]Who validates the depency list to guarantee that you are installing only the depencies necessary for your intended use of the applciation.[/li]
[li]It seems unsafe to allow someone to just click ok to agree to install multiple depandacie applications without knowing the basis behind each app and whether or not one of the dependancies is going to break another component.[/li]
[/ul]
There are apps like slapt-get and swaret to allow slackware users to run apt like functions to retrieve from a repo and there is an app called sbopkg that utilizes the slackbuilds.org scripts to allow the users to compile apps very easily in a slackware format, but to my knowledge none of these apps is officially endorsed by Pat and the slackware team.
I do not necessarily frown upon users of the "user friendly" distros, each individual is entitled to their own preferences. My preference is to know exactly what is happening with my system to simplify any modifications and simplify problem resolution that may come. The lack of simplicity and headache that is felt whenever an error occurs on a "User friendly" distro is exactly why I continue to be a user and whenever possible a contributor to the Slackware project.0 -
Hehe, package manager -- Ofcourse!
explodepkg
installpkg
makepkg
pkgtool --- package manager
removepkg
upgradepkg
And, I have to say 'automatic resolution for dependencies',
I have noticed with a couple of friends -- That, they install a package - -Great! they removed it -- bam, it 'accidently' deleted dependencies needed for something else.. I liek static dependencies much more..
\0 -
hmm, I tried something new for the first time --
an rpm.. And, to be honest, it really sucked bad.
I have to make a note-to-self to never use one of
those again.. First, the 'database' was corrupt? I never used it.
I deleted the database, rpm --rebuilddb, reran it -- installed the program, and when I tried to remove it -- it couldn't be found
with rpm -lq and couldn't be removed with rpm -e.. Oh well..
I loaded the rpm info into a file and and got rid of it with a for loop.
got my APC UPS communicating with slackware.. Had to recompile the kernel with HIDRAW support.. Figured I'd put a script on my website to pull information out of it (apcupsd/apcaccess).. I didn't care for the cgi that came with it, so I wrote my own..
Got MRTG and SNMPD running to provide network traffic graphing.. Wonder what else I can toy with.. I think I'm going to start buying junk (year or so old) computers and start a cluster..
I'd like maybe 48, sounds like a .. challenge. Got a new mother board coming supports 4 opteron processors and 128gb of ram -- that'll be real fun replacing out the board thats already in my server with that one.. Which is why I'd like for them to hurry up and release slackware64 13.0 (production release)..
I cant wait to see how it all goes0
Categories
- All Categories
- 206 LFX Mentorship
- 206 LFX Mentorship: Linux Kernel
- 734 Linux Foundation IT Professional Programs
- 339 Cloud Engineer IT Professional Program
- 166 Advanced Cloud Engineer IT Professional Program
- 66 DevOps Engineer IT Professional Program
- 132 Cloud Native Developer IT Professional Program
- 120 Express Training Courses
- 120 Express Courses - Discussion Forum
- 5.9K Training Courses
- 40 LFC110 Class Forum - Discontinued
- 66 LFC131 Class Forum
- 39 LFD102 Class Forum
- 220 LFD103 Class Forum
- 17 LFD110 Class Forum
- 32 LFD121 Class Forum
- 17 LFD133 Class Forum
- 6 LFD134 Class Forum
- 17 LFD137 Class Forum
- 70 LFD201 Class Forum
- 3 LFD210 Class Forum
- 2 LFD210-CN Class Forum
- 2 LFD213 Class Forum - Discontinued
- 128 LFD232 Class Forum - Discontinued
- 1 LFD233 Class Forum
- 3 LFD237 Class Forum
- 23 LFD254 Class Forum
- 685 LFD259 Class Forum
- 109 LFD272 Class Forum
- 3 LFD272-JP クラス フォーラム
- 10 LFD273 Class Forum
- 97 LFS101 Class Forum
- LFS111 Class Forum
- 2 LFS112 Class Forum
- 1 LFS116 Class Forum
- 3 LFS118 Class Forum
- 2 LFS142 Class Forum
- 3 LFS144 Class Forum
- 3 LFS145 Class Forum
- 1 LFS146 Class Forum
- 2 LFS147 Class Forum
- 8 LFS151 Class Forum
- 1 LFS157 Class Forum
- 10 LFS158 Class Forum
- 4 LFS162 Class Forum
- 1 LFS166 Class Forum
- 3 LFS167 Class Forum
- 1 LFS170 Class Forum
- 1 LFS171 Class Forum
- 2 LFS178 Class Forum
- 2 LFS180 Class Forum
- 1 LFS182 Class Forum
- 4 LFS183 Class Forum
- 30 LFS200 Class Forum
- 737 LFS201 Class Forum - Discontinued
- 2 LFS201-JP クラス フォーラム
- 17 LFS203 Class Forum
- 113 LFS207 Class Forum
- 1 LFS207-DE-Klassenforum
- LFS207-JP クラス フォーラム
- 301 LFS211 Class Forum
- 55 LFS216 Class Forum
- 49 LFS241 Class Forum
- 43 LFS242 Class Forum
- 37 LFS243 Class Forum
- 13 LFS244 Class Forum
- 1 LFS245 Class Forum
- 45 LFS250 Class Forum
- 1 LFS250-JP クラス フォーラム
- LFS251 Class Forum
- 143 LFS253 Class Forum
- LFS254 Class Forum
- LFS255 Class Forum
- 6 LFS256 Class Forum
- LFS257 Class Forum
- 1.2K LFS258 Class Forum
- 9 LFS258-JP クラス フォーラム
- 114 LFS260 Class Forum
- 152 LFS261 Class Forum
- 41 LFS262 Class Forum
- 82 LFS263 Class Forum - Discontinued
- 15 LFS264 Class Forum - Discontinued
- 11 LFS266 Class Forum - Discontinued
- 23 LFS267 Class Forum
- 18 LFS268 Class Forum
- 29 LFS269 Class Forum
- 199 LFS272 Class Forum
- 1 LFS272-JP クラス フォーラム
- LFS274 Class Forum
- 3 LFS281 Class Forum
- 2 LFW111 Class Forum
- 257 LFW211 Class Forum
- 176 LFW212 Class Forum
- 12 SKF100 Class Forum
- SKF200 Class Forum
- 791 Hardware
- 199 Drivers
- 68 I/O Devices
- 37 Monitors
- 98 Multimedia
- 174 Networking
- 91 Printers & Scanners
- 85 Storage
- 754 Linux Distributions
- 82 Debian
- 67 Fedora
- 16 Linux Mint
- 13 Mageia
- 23 openSUSE
- 147 Red Hat Enterprise
- 31 Slackware
- 13 SUSE Enterprise
- 351 Ubuntu
- 464 Linux System Administration
- 39 Cloud Computing
- 70 Command Line/Scripting
- Github systems admin projects
- 91 Linux Security
- 78 Network Management
- 101 System Management
- 47 Web Management
- 56 Mobile Computing
- 17 Android
- 28 Development
- 1.2K New to Linux
- 1K Getting Started with Linux
- 366 Off Topic
- 114 Introductions
- 171 Small Talk
- 20 Study Material
- 526 Programming and Development
- 292 Kernel Development
- 216 Software Development
- 1.1K Software
- 212 Applications
- 181 Command Line
- 3 Compiling/Installing
- 405 Games
- 311 Installation
- 79 All In Program
- 79 All In Forum
Upcoming Training
-
August 20, 2018
Kubernetes Administration (LFS458)
-
August 20, 2018
Linux System Administration (LFS301)
-
August 27, 2018
Open Source Virtualization (LFS462)
-
August 27, 2018
Linux Kernel Debugging and Security (LFD440)